TriVision Ranked #6 Media Production and Design Firm on Washington Business Journal

The Washington Business Journal just published its Book of Lists 2019 on March 15th, and we are delighted to announce TriVision made the Top 10 not once but twice this year! TriVision was ranked as #6 Largest Visual Art and Design Firm, as well as #6 Largest Media Production Company.

The Book of Lists is a collection of leading buyers, businesses and employers in 60 U.S. markets, including Washington, DC. WBJ has been releasing this list at the beginning of every year since the 1980s to highlight the hottest area companies.
